For a team style, I would be thinking that some form of semi bulky offense would be a good idea to combine with our Nidoking set. If everything was a faster sweeper, the slower Nidoking might seem rather out of place. I'm thinking a non-weather-using, but fully-weather-abusing kind of team would be good in this case.
Gyarados @ Leftovers
Trait: Moxie
EV's: 80 HP / 184 Atk / 20 Def / 20 SpD / 204 Spe
Adamant nature (+Atk, -SpA)
-Dragon Dance
-Substitute
-Waterfall
-Bounce
Gyarados' great type synergy with Nidoking has
already been mentioned before, so I don't think I have to go too in-depth on that. Both still have Starmie problems, but still. Gyarados offers a great physical attacker to the team to compliment Nidoking's Special assault. Gyarados - especially with that Substitute - can come in on special walls like Bliss/Chansey and set up. They probably won't status Nidoking, as he's immune to T-Wave and Toxic, so Gyarados gets an almost free switch in. After Nidoking sufficiently weakens the team, Gyarados can also come in and pick up the pieces. Gyarados also can hugely benefit from Rain, which is something Nidoking has trouble with. Paralysis support from Bounce also helps.
Sableye @ Leftovers
Trait: Prankster
EV's: 248 HP / 124 Def / 136 SpD
Calm nature (+SpD, -Atk)
IV's: 0 Atk
-Will-O-Wisp
-Taunt
-Recover
-Foul Play
Yes. I am biased. I love Sableye. Sue me.
Sableye both gives and receives from this pairing. One thing that's obvious Sableye gets is the fact that Nidoking stops completely something Sableye hates - Toxic Spikes. Nidoking also lures in said Blissey and Chansey, both of whom Sableye completely walls and can outstall to death so long as they are kept Taunted, unable to status or recover. Again, from Nidoking, Sableye can get an almost free, status-free switch in (though paralysis isn't really minded much). Sableye also helps the overall core by throwing around those burns everywhere, and stopping dangerous Baton Pass teams, Dual Screeners not named Espeon and Xatu, many members of common stall teams, many more member of common physically inclined HO teams, and Alakazam/Reuniclus (Foul Play, while using their lower Attack stats, still 2-3HKO's both, even of they have minimizing natures and 0 Atk IV's).
With Gyarados' EV's, his Subs are guaranteed to not break from a burned Ferrothorn's (uninvested) Power Whip. On the EV topic, Gyarados' Sub also lives through a Timid Choice Scarf Politoed's Scald in the rain with those 20 SpD EV's. The 204 Speed is to outrun Alakazam after 1 Dance. Sableye's 248 HP makes it so it takes reduced damage from Spikes and such, and the 136 SpD hits a jump point.
